Popular options include Tiny7 , Windows 7 Super Lite , and Windows Thin PC , the latter being an official Microsoft lightweight version based on POSReady. 2. Why Use the QCOW2 Format?
It is the native format for KVM-based hypervisors, offering excellent performance. The "Best" Windows 7 Lite QCOW2 Features

The result of this stripping process is an image that can be as small as 3GB to 6GB in installed size. More critically, the RAM footprint can be reduced to under 512MB in idle states. This efficiency makes Windows 7 Lite exceptionally suitable for containerization and nested virtualization where resources are at a premium.
